The Importance Of Fire Call Points

fire call points, also known as manual call points or MCPs, are crucial components of any fire alarm system. These points are typically installed in key locations throughout a building to allow individuals to manually trigger a fire alarm in the event of an emergency. In this article, we will explore the importance of fire call points and why they are essential for ensuring the safety of building occupants.

One of the primary reasons why fire call points are so important is that they provide a quick and easy way for individuals to alert others of a fire. In the event of a fire, time is of the essence, and the faster a fire alarm is raised, the quicker emergency services can be called to respond to the situation. fire call points allow anyone within the building to activate the fire alarm system, regardless of whether they are trained in fire safety procedures. This means that in the event of a fire, occupants can take immediate action to alert others and evacuate the building safely.

In addition to providing a quick and easy way to raise the alarm, fire call points also play a crucial role in ensuring that the appropriate emergency response procedures are followed. When a fire call point is activated, it triggers the building’s fire alarm system, setting off audible and visual alarms to alert occupants of the emergency. This ensures that everyone in the building is aware of the situation and can take the necessary steps to evacuate safely. It also alerts on-site security personnel or designated fire wardens, who can then investigate the cause of the alarm and coordinate the evacuation process.

Furthermore, fire call points are essential for helping emergency services locate the source of a fire quickly. When a fire alarm is triggered, the building’s fire alarm control panel will display the location of the activated call point, allowing firefighters to pinpoint the area where the fire is suspected to be. This information is invaluable in enabling emergency services to respond swiftly and effectively, minimizing the risk of the fire spreading and causing further damage to the building and its occupants.

Another important function of fire call points is to provide a means of communication between building occupants and emergency services. In some cases, individuals may be unable to evacuate the building due to mobility issues or other reasons. In such situations, fire call points allow these individuals to alert emergency services to their presence and request assistance. This ensures that no one is left behind in the event of a fire and that all occupants are accounted for and evacuated safely.

It is important to note that fire call points should be located strategically throughout a building to ensure optimal coverage and accessibility. They should be easily visible and within reach of occupants on all levels of the building, including stairwells and corridors. In addition, fire call points should be clearly marked with signage indicating their location and purpose, making them easy to identify in an emergency situation.

Enhancing Fire Safety With A Fire Alarm Isolator Switch

When it comes to fire safety, every second counts. In the event of a fire, early detection and immediate response are crucial in preventing damage and saving lives. That’s where a fire alarm isolator switch comes into play, offering an additional layer of protection and efficiency in fire alarm systems.

A fire alarm isolator switch is a device that allows for individual circuits within a fire alarm system to be isolated without affecting the operation of the rest of the system. This capability is important for several reasons. Firstly, it allows for maintenance or repairs to be carried out on a specific circuit without shutting down the entire system. This ensures that the rest of the building remains protected while work is being conducted.

Additionally, a fire alarm isolator switch can be instrumental in preventing false alarms. By isolating a specific circuit that is experiencing issues, such as faulty wiring or a malfunctioning detector, the rest of the system can continue to operate normally without being disrupted by unnecessary alarms. This not only reduces the inconvenience of false alarms but also prevents potential desensitization of building occupants to alarms, ensuring that they respond promptly in the event of a real emergency.

Furthermore, a fire alarm isolator switch can improve the overall reliability and resilience of a fire alarm system. By isolating individual circuits, the switch can help to contain the impact of any faults or failures, ensuring that the system as a whole remains operational. This can be particularly important in large or complex buildings where a single fault could have widespread consequences if not contained quickly and effectively.

In addition to these practical benefits, a fire alarm isolator switch can also offer cost savings. By allowing for targeted maintenance and repairs, the switch can help to minimize downtime and disruption, reducing the associated costs of lost productivity and business continuity. Furthermore, the ability to isolate specific circuits can extend the lifespan of components within the system, as they can be replaced or repaired individually as needed, rather than all at once.

From a compliance perspective, a fire alarm isolator switch can also be a valuable asset. Building codes and regulations often require that fire alarm systems have the capability to isolate individual circuits for maintenance and testing purposes. By installing a fire alarm isolator switch, building owners can ensure that their systems meet these requirements and avoid potential penalties or liabilities for non-compliance.

Revolutionizing Fire Detection: The Power Of Addressable Detectors

In the world of fire safety and detection, addressable detectors have been making waves for their advanced technology and capabilities. These innovative devices are changing the game by providing more streamlined and efficient ways to detect fires, making them an essential tool for modern fire protection systems.

So, what exactly are addressable detectors, and how do they work? addressable detectors are devices that are connected to a central control panel through a network of communication lines. Unlike conventional detectors, which are standalone devices that only alert when triggered, addressable detectors have the ability to provide specific information about the location of a fire or fault in the system.

These detectors are able to communicate with the control panel by sending a unique address or identifier when triggered. This allows for quicker and more accurate pinpointing of the source of the alarm, making it easier for firefighters or building occupants to respond promptly and effectively.

One of the key advantages of addressable detectors is their ability to provide detailed information about the status of each individual device in the system. This includes the detector’s location, its current condition, and whether it is in need of maintenance or replacement. This level of granularity allows for easier monitoring and maintenance of the system, ultimately leading to better fire protection overall.

Another benefit of addressable detectors is their ability to be programmed for specific functions or zones within a building. This means that different detectors can be set to respond to different types of smoke or heat, depending on the area they are monitoring. For example, detectors in a kitchen may be programmed to respond to heat rather than smoke, to avoid false alarms from cooking activities.

In addition, addressable detectors can be equipped with self-testing capabilities, which allow them to periodically check their own functionality and report any issues to the control panel. This proactive approach to maintenance helps to ensure that the system is always in optimal working condition, reducing the risk of failure during an emergency.

addressable detectors also offer increased flexibility and scalability compared to traditional systems. Because each detector has its own identifier, they can easily be added or removed from the system without affecting the overall operation. This makes it easier to expand or modify the system as needed, to accommodate changes in building layout or occupancy.

Furthermore, addressable detectors can be integrated with other building management systems, such as HVAC or access control, to provide a more comprehensive approach to fire safety. By sharing data and resources with these systems, addressable detectors can enhance overall building performance and efficiency, creating a more connected and intelligent environment.

The Advantages Of A Fire Panel Conventional System

When it comes to fire protection systems, having a robust and reliable fire panel is crucial for the safety of a building and its occupants. A fire panel conventional system is one of the most popular options for small to medium-sized buildings due to its simplicity and effectiveness in detecting and responding to fire emergencies. In this article, we will discuss the advantages of a fire panel conventional system and why it is a great choice for your fire protection needs.

A fire panel conventional system is a type of fire alarm system that uses a series of hardwired detectors and devices to monitor specific zones within a building. These detectors are typically connected to a central control panel, which is responsible for processing signals from the detectors and triggering alarms when smoke or heat is detected. One of the key advantages of a conventional fire panel system is its simplicity and ease of installation. Unlike more complex addressable systems, which require each device to have a unique address, conventional systems can be easily installed and configured without the need for specialized programming or wiring.

Another advantage of a fire panel conventional system is its cost-effectiveness. Because conventional systems use simple detectors and devices, they are typically more affordable than addressable systems, making them an ideal choice for budget-conscious building owners. Despite their lower cost, conventional fire panels are still highly effective at detecting fires and alerting building occupants in a timely manner, helping to minimize damage and ensure a safe evacuation.

Additionally, fire panel conventional systems are known for their reliability and durability. Because they are hardwired and do not rely on complex communication protocols, conventional systems are less prone to interference or communication issues that can affect wireless or addressable systems. This means that a conventional fire panel system is more likely to function properly in the event of a fire emergency, giving building owners and occupants peace of mind knowing that their fire protection system is reliable and effective.

In addition to their simplicity, affordability, and reliability, fire panel conventional systems are also easy to maintain and service. Regular inspections and testing of the system can help ensure that all devices are functioning properly and that the system is ready to respond in the event of a fire. Maintenance tasks such as cleaning detectors, testing batteries, and checking wiring connections can be easily performed by trained professionals, helping to keep the system in top working condition and extending its lifespan.

Furthermore, fire panel conventional systems are highly customizable to suit the specific needs of a building. With the ability to divide the building into multiple zones, each with its own set of detectors and devices, building owners can tailor the system to provide optimal coverage and detection capabilities. This flexibility allows for a customized approach to fire protection that can address the unique layout and hazards of a building, ensuring that the system is effective at detecting and responding to fires in all areas.

Strengthening Automotive Security With TISAX Automotive Cybersecurity

With the increasing digitalization and connectivity in vehicles today, cybersecurity has become a critical concern for the automotive industry. As vehicles become more advanced and connected, they are also increasingly vulnerable to cyber threats. In response to this growing threat, the automotive industry has turned to standards and frameworks like TISAX (Trusted Information Security Assessment Exchange) to enhance cybersecurity measures and protect sensitive data.

TISAX is a widely recognized standard in the automotive sector that aims to ensure the security of information and processes across the industry. TISAX was developed by the German Association of the Automotive Industry (VDA) and is now widely adopted by automotive manufacturers, suppliers, and service providers globally. The main goal of TISAX is to establish a common assessment and exchange process for information security in the automotive industry.

One of the key aspects of TISAX is its focus on assessing and evaluating the information security measures implemented by organizations within the automotive supply chain. This standard provides a framework for organizations to assess their cybersecurity practices and identify potential vulnerabilities. By undergoing a TISAX assessment, organizations can demonstrate their commitment to cybersecurity and ensure that they meet the industry’s standards for protecting sensitive information.

TISAX covers a wide range of cybersecurity measures, including data protection, access control, encryption, incident response, and security monitoring. Organizations that comply with TISAX demonstrate that they have implemented robust security measures to protect critical information and systems. This not only helps to reduce the risk of cyber attacks but also enhances trust and confidence among customers and partners.

In addition to assessing cybersecurity measures, TISAX also provides a platform for organizations to exchange security assessments and certifications. This allows organizations to collaborate and share information about their security practices, helping to create a more secure and resilient automotive supply chain. By participating in the TISAX exchange, organizations can gain insights into best practices and emerging threats, enabling them to further strengthen their cybersecurity posture.

TISAX is particularly important for the automotive industry due to the increasing complexity and interconnectedness of vehicles. Modern vehicles are equipped with a wide range of digital systems and components, many of which are connected to external networks. This connectivity presents new opportunities for cyber attacks, as hackers can exploit vulnerabilities in these systems to gain unauthorized access or control over vehicles.

One of the key concerns in the automotive industry is the potential for cyber attacks to compromise vehicle safety and functionality. Hackers could potentially manipulate critical systems such as brakes, steering, or acceleration, putting drivers and passengers at risk. By implementing TISAX cybersecurity measures, organizations can reduce the likelihood of such attacks and ensure that vehicles remain safe and secure.

Another important benefit of TISAX is the ability to demonstrate compliance with regulatory requirements and industry standards. As cybersecurity regulations become more stringent, organizations in the automotive industry are under increasing pressure to ensure the security of their systems and data. By achieving TISAX certification, organizations can show that they meet the highest standards for information security and data protection, helping them to comply with regulatory requirements and build trust with customers and partners.

The Importance Of Cybersecurity And Compliance In Today’s Digital World

In today’s digital age, businesses of all sizes are facing increased threats from cybercriminals looking to exploit vulnerabilities in their systems. As a result, cybersecurity and compliance have become crucial components of ensuring the protection of sensitive data and maintaining the trust of customers. It is essential for organizations to understand the importance of cybersecurity and compliance and to implement effective strategies to mitigate risks and safeguard their data.

Cybersecurity refers to the practice of protecting systems, networks, and data from digital attacks. These attacks can come in various forms, such as malware, phishing scams, ransomware, and denial of service attacks. Cybercriminals are constantly evolving their tactics, making it essential for businesses to stay vigilant and proactive in their cybersecurity efforts.

Compliance, on the other hand, refers to adhering to laws, regulations, and industry standards related to data security and privacy. Failure to comply with these regulations can result in severe consequences, including financial penalties, legal action, and reputational damage. Compliance regulations such as the General Data Protection Regulation (GDPR) and the Health Insurance Portability and Accountability Act (HIPAA) require businesses to implement specific cybersecurity measures to protect the personal data of their customers.

The relationship between cybersecurity and compliance is closely intertwined. Compliance requirements often dictate the cybersecurity practices that businesses must follow to protect their data adequately. For example, the GDPR mandates that businesses implement appropriate technical and organizational measures to ensure the security of personal data. This includes encrypting data, regularly testing security measures, and providing training to employees on data protection best practices.

Failure to comply with these regulations can have serious implications for businesses. In addition to financial penalties, non-compliance can damage a company’s reputation and erode customer trust. Customers are becoming increasingly aware of the importance of data privacy, and they are more likely to do business with companies that demonstrate a commitment to protecting their data.

Implementing effective cybersecurity and compliance measures requires a comprehensive approach that addresses both technical and organizational aspects of data security. Businesses must invest in robust cybersecurity tools and technologies, such as firewalls, encryption, intrusion detection systems, and security information and event management (SIEM) solutions. These tools can help detect and mitigate threats in real-time, reducing the risk of a data breach.

However, cybersecurity is not just a technical issue – it also involves people and processes. Employees play a crucial role in maintaining cybersecurity by following best practices, such as using strong passwords, avoiding suspicious emails, and keeping software updated. Regular training and awareness programs can help educate employees on cybersecurity threats and empower them to protect company data effectively.

In addition to technical measures and employee training, businesses must also establish clear policies and procedures to ensure compliance with data security regulations. This includes defining roles and responsibilities for data protection, conducting regular risk assessments, and implementing incident response plans in the event of a data breach. By creating a culture of accountability and transparency, businesses can demonstrate their commitment to cybersecurity and compliance to both customers and regulators.
